Mudjacking services involve the process of lifting and leveling sunken or uneven concrete surfaces by injecting a specialized mixture beneath the slab. This technique typically uses a slurry composed of materials like cement, sand, and water, which is pumped through small holes drilled into the concrete. Once beneath the surface, the mixture fills voids and raises the slab to its proper position, restoring stability and evenness. The procedure is often considered a cost-effective alternative to replacing damaged concrete and can be completed with minimal disruption to the property.

This service addresses common problems such as uneven walkways, sinking driveways, or cracked patios caused by soil settling, erosion, or freeze-thaw cycles. Over time, these issues can create safety hazards, hinder proper drainage, and diminish the visual appeal of a property. Mudjacking provides a practical solution by re-leveling the affected areas, which helps prevent further deterioration and reduces the risk of trips and falls. It is especially useful for restoring the integrity of outdoor surfaces without the need for complete removal and replacement.

Cost Range - Mudjacking services typically cost between $500 and $1,500 for standard residential projects. The price varies based on the size and number of slabs needing leveling, with larger or more complex jobs reaching higher costs.

Factors Influencing Price - The overall cost depends on the extent of the settling and the accessibility of the area. For example, a simple driveway slab may cost around $600, while a larger patio could be closer to $1,200 or more.

Average Cost per Square Foot - Contractors often charge between $3 and $6 per square foot for mudjacking work. This can fluctuate depending on the local market and specific project requirements.

Additional Expenses - Extra costs may include surface preparation or repair of underlying issues, which can add several hundred dollars to the total. Contact local service providers for detailed estimates based on individual needs.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is mudjacking? Mudjacking is a process that involves injecting a mixture of soil, cement, and water beneath a concrete slab to lift and level it.

How long does mudjacking typically take? The duration of mudjacking varies depending on the size of the area, but many projects can be completed within a few hours.

Is mudjacking suitable for all types of concrete slabs? Mudjacking is generally effective for repairing uneven or sunken concrete surfaces, but a local contractor can assess if it's appropriate for specific situations.

Will mudjacking prevent future settling? Mudjacking can help stabilize the concrete, but ongoing soil conditions may affect long-term results-consult a local expert for advice.

Are there alternatives to mudjacking? Yes, polyurethane foam lifting is an alternative that some contractors use, but a local professional can recommend the best option based on the project.
